Fergus Bowes-Lyon, 17th Earl of Strathmore and Kinghorne

Wikipedia Overview

Fergus Michael Claude Bowes-Lyon, 17th and 4th Earl of Strathmore and Kinghorne was a British landowner and peer. He was a nephew of Queen Elizabeth the Queen Mother, thus a first cousin of Queen Elizabeth II.
